Your local EAP Committee exists to improve the quality of work life for employees at SUNY Cortland. The Committee works with the Coordinator to ensure that employees have effective EAP services available to them. The Committee functions in a promotional and supervisory capacity. It sponsors programs and training for the campus and offers ongoing support to the EAP Coordinator. Committee members are not involved in any activities requiring direct contact with employees who come for help. In order to ensure confidentiality, Committee members are not even aware of the individuals who are using the program.
